aboutsummaryrefslogtreecommitdiffhomepage
diff options
context:
space:
mode:
authorAjay Ramachandran <[email protected]>2022-06-15 13:08:02 -0400
committerGitHub <[email protected]>2022-06-15 13:08:02 -0400
commit8097eff9bbd891f2d43eecba238a9ecc80d90a05 (patch)
treebbbc30ab2ecd3d40845971997d01cc3d9471dc6d
parentc61c97ccadc81b0e4189f9a5a8cfad1738eaecd4 (diff)
parent05eed6ee206e784345efa0335f30336210a709ce (diff)
downloadSponsorBlock-8097eff9bbd891f2d43eecba238a9ecc80d90a05.tar.gz
SponsorBlock-8097eff9bbd891f2d43eecba238a9ecc80d90a05.zip
Merge pull request #1355 from Argn0/branch3
display "Voted!" message only momentarily
-rw-r--r--src/popup.ts12
1 files changed, 12 insertions, 0 deletions
diff --git a/src/popup.ts b/src/popup.ts
index 0dc88176..bb6bcc29 100644
--- a/src/popup.ts
+++ b/src/popup.ts
@@ -714,6 +714,17 @@ async function runThePopup(messageListener?: MessageListener): Promise<void> {
thanksForVotingText.innerText = message;
}
+ function removeVoteMessage(UUID) {
+ const voteButtonsContainer = document.getElementById("sponsorTimesVoteButtonsContainer" + UUID);
+ voteButtonsContainer.style.display = "block";
+
+ const voteStatusContainer = document.getElementById("sponsorTimesVoteStatusContainer" + UUID);
+ voteStatusContainer.style.display = "none";
+
+ const thanksForVotingText = document.getElementById("sponsorTimesThanksForVotingText" + UUID);
+ thanksForVotingText.removeAttribute("innerText");
+ }
+
function vote(type, UUID) {
//add loading info
addVoteMessage(chrome.i18n.getMessage("Loading"), UUID);
@@ -737,6 +748,7 @@ async function runThePopup(messageListener?: MessageListener): Promise<void> {
} else if (response.successType == -1) {
addVoteMessage(GenericUtils.getErrorMessage(response.statusCode, response.responseText), UUID);
}
+ setTimeout(() => removeVoteMessage(UUID), 1500);
}
}
);